WebDerma rollers use a rolling head of hundreds of stainless steel needles to prick the skin. They’re typically used on wide areas like the face, neck, and abdominal area to treat wrinkles, acne scars, dark circles under the eyes, and other fine lines. Usually, they’re combined with other skincare products like hyaluronic acid. WebNov 11, 2024 · A derma roller is a manual device that you can use at home, to improve skin tone and texture. The handheld cylindrical tool looks like a wheel studded with hundreds of stainless steel or titanium microneedles. You roll it over your skin to create tiny punctures.
